Heba is a girl's baby name of Arabic origin, from the Arabic hiba, meaning 'gift' or 'divine grant' — a name declaring the child a gift from God. It is used widely across the Arab world.

Heba is popular in Egypt, Jordan, and throughout the Arab world. Its meaning of 'gift' is among the most fundamental in human naming — the declaration that a child is a divine blessing, a grant from the highest source. The name is simple, clean, and carries this profound meaning in just four letters. Heba is also the Arabic name for Hebe, the Greek goddess of youth.
